Is the network security key the same as the password?
The term “network security key” sounds techy, but it's just another name for your Wi-Fi password. A network security key establishes a secure connection between a Wi-Fi network and your devices. A Wi-Fi network without a security key is an open door for cybercriminals.
Why can't I find my network security key?
If you lost or forgot your security key or wireless home network password, check the bottom or side of the router for a sticker that lists the default password. If your router doesn't have a default password listed on the device, check the router manual.

Why my computer will not connect to Wi-Fi?
If you can't connect to a Wi-Fi network that you could connect to before, it's possible that the network settings might have changed or the profile is corrupted. To fix this, remove (or "forget") the network connection, then reconnect to the network.

How do I reset my network security key?
Connect Your Computer You will need to open your Network Connections settings and choose your network name. Right-click and choose Properties. On the Security tab, you can find the box for the security key. You can type the new password and save the settings.

How do I find my username and password for network credentials?
Go to Control Panel > User accounts. From there, navigate to Credential Manager > Windows Credentials. You will see a field Add Windows Credentials, tap on it. In this menu, you can add the computer's name you want to access, username and password.

What is default network password?
#2) Generally, for most of the routers, the default username and password is “admin” and “admin”. However, these credentials may vary depending upon the maker of the router.

What happens if I lose my security key?
What happens if I lose my security key? If you lose your security key you may be unable to log into any accounts that require it. This is why we recommend registering two keys, a primary and a backup. Some services may also require another backup method, like an app, text message, or email authentication.

Can security keys get hacked?
Hardware security keys, such as the Google Titan, have become a cornerstone of enterprise security, adding a much-needed layer of protection on top of the password. But researchers have now shown that it is possible to clone keys -- given the key, a few hours, and thousands of dollars.
